Mr. Kemp Thompson, age 80, of 39075 Kemp road, Albemarle, NC, passed away on Friday, December 31st, 2010 at his home.  His family will receive friends at Stanly Funeral Home on Saturday evening from 6 PM to 8 PM and his funeral will be at 2 PM on Sunday, January 2nd, 2011 at Palestine United Methodist Church.  Rev. David Noland and Rev. Rick Hildebran will officiate and burial will be in the Palestine Cemetery. 

Born March 26th, 1930 in Stanly County, NC, Mr. Thompson was the son of the late Collie Deberry and Ulla Morton Thompson and was a retired employee of Celenese and owner of Palestine Auction House.  He was a member of Palestine United Methodist Church, an avid gardener, clock and lamp collector, and loved to go to yard-sales.  He was a Veteran of the US Army.

He is survived by his wife, Hilda C. Thompson; four sons: Trent Thompson and friend Nancy Clark of Albemarle, NC, Darrell Thompson and wife Tammy of Albemarle, NC, Ron Thompson and wife Liz of Albemarle, NC, and Robby Thompson and wife Jean of Albemarle, NC; two daughters, Pamela C. Padgett and husband Ron of Murrells Inlet, SC and Sherri J. Harwood and husband Jeff of Albemarle, NC; one brother, Paul D. Thompson of Albemarle, NC; seven grandchildren; and four great-grandchildren.  He was preceded in death by two brothers, James Lee Thompson and Keith Thompson, and one sister, Eva Jane Thompson.
